Carrot Cake Banana Bread
Ingredients:
2 ripened bananas
1/4 cup brown sugar
2 tablespoons agave
1/2 cup canola oil
1 large egg
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
2 cups all purpose flour
2 teaspoons baking pow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on cinnamon
1/4 teaspoon nutmeg
1 cup shredded carrots
1/3 cup chopped pecans plus additional for topping
Directions:
Preheat oven to 350°F. In large bowl, mash bananas and add brown sugar, agave, egg, canola oil, and vanilla extract. In a separate bowl, sift flour, baking powder and salt. Add cinnamon and nutmeg. Add dry ingredients to the mashed banana mixture and combine. It does not have to be completely combined. Stir in carrots and pecans. Spread batter into oiled or lined loaf pan and top with additional pecans. Bake for 60 minutes. Serve warm.
